Holmewood is located on the outskirts of the busy town of Chesterfield, nestled at the heart of the community alongside its sister home, Barnfield.

Holmewood prides itself on the care and attention given to residents and their families. Carers concentrate on getting to know residents and their families, enabling staff to look after physical needs and more importantly delivering what emotional support residents and their family might need.

The home understands that choosing a care home is one of the most difficult decisions a family member or advocate can make and are there to help families through that decision, through the move-in and beyond.

Holmewood Care Home also offers excellent activities, which provide stimulation and engagement to all residents. The home's activities coordinator works with individuals to ensure that they are offered activities that will suit each person. Sometimes, this means that one-to-one activities are more appropriate than group activities.

Along with the excellent care offered by very experienced teams, significant support is offered to family members too. Other seminars are around funding care, lasting power of attorney or where end-of-life care takes place and discussing wishes and wants with loved ones.

Current Review Score: 9.7 (9.749)

Overview of Review Score

The Review Score of 9.7 (9.749) out of 10 for Holmewood Care Home is based on a) the Average Rating and b) the number of positive Reviews.

  1. The Average Rating is 4.7 out of 5 from 32 Reviews in the last 24 months.
  2. The score for the number of positive Reviews is 5.0 out of 5 from 32 positive Reviews in the last 24 months.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Care Home is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  1. 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months. The Average Rating of 4.749 for Holmewood Care Home is calculated as follows: ( (292 Excellents x 5) + (73 Goods x 4) + (9 Satisfactorys x 3) + (1 Poors x 2) ) ÷ 375 Ratings = 4.749
  2. 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5'). The 5 Points relating to the number of positive Reviews for Holmewood Care Home is based on 32 posit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as per below:

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ows:

    1. 4 points are available for the first 10 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months; 3 points for the first Positive Review, and then 0.125 Points for each of the next four Positive Reviews and then 0.1 Points for the next five Positive Reviews. (1st = 3.000, 2nd = 0.125, 3rd = 0.125, 4th = 0.125, 5th = 0.125, 6th = 0.100, 7th = 0.100, 8th = 0.100, 9th = 0.100, 10th = 0.100) 3 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 4
    2. 1 point is available for the number of Positive Reviews reaching 20% of the registered maximum number of service users in the last 24 months. If this number is partially reached, then that proportion of 1 point is given. eg a Care Home registered for a maximum of 50 service users has to reach 10 Positive Reviews to receive 1 point, if it has 7 reviews it will receive 0.7 points. 20% of the 40 registered maximum number of service users is 8, which has been reached with 32 Positive reviews. Points = 1
  3. When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.
  4. If a Care Home does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.

Cathy Shaw

Job Title: Manager Joined: 1999

My passion for care began when I used to visit my grandma who was in Holmewood Care Home, I got to know the manager who saw something in me and suggested a career in care, I wasn’t sure if I could do it but she encouraged me to give it try and I have never looked back.


I started as a care assistant 25 years ago and gradually worked my way through the different roles in the home, becoming a deputy in 2014 and then manager in 2022, an achievement I am really proud of.


Every day is so rewarding, when new resident arrives, they can start off scared and unsettled so the challenge is to make them feel at home and like part of the family, when you see them transform and thrive, it makes it all worthwhile.


My qualifications include NVQ levels 2, 3, 4 and 5 in Health & Social Care and management.
